Webb13 juni 2013 · Treads and risers install should start at the bottom step. First the riser and then the tread. However, on the tread you leave a 1/4 inch gap on the back edge and then install the next riser. Your riser should be at least 1/2" thick and the tread no less than 1" thick. This gives support to the back of the tread and the 1/4" gap allows for ...

WebbThe angle of stairways should be between 20 and 45 degrees to the horizontal tread. It is recommended the angle be between 30 and 38 degrees. Flights and landings. A single … WebbA tread that bows/curves out in front. A quality bowed tread would also bow the riser beneath it. Typically, bowed treads start at the beginning of the stair and may bow one to three treads. Bowed treads may be used on the entire stair. Webb10 apr. 2024 · Field pouring concrete into individual stair treads fails to meet the demands of today's rapid-paced construction schedules. Field pouring concrete stair treads is costly, messy, and time-consuming at the job site. Consider that each stair tread contains 1.5" of concrete. For a 4' wide stair tread, that's about 80 lbs of concrete per stair tread. WebbWhat is the price range for Stair Treads? The average price for Stair Treads ranges from $10 to $400.
